Common Types of Springs Used in Stationery

  1. 압축 스프링
    • Function: Provide a push-back force when compressed.
    • Applications: Ballpoint pens, staplers, hole punches, and clipboards.
    • 특징: Durable, compact, and efficient.
  2. 비틀림 스프링
    • Function: Create rotational force to return a part to its original position.
    • Applications: Scissors, binder clips, and hole punches.
    • 특징: Provide smooth, consistent motion for opening and closing mechanisms.
  3. Extension Springs
    • Function: Provide tension when stretched and pull components back together.
    • Applications: Mechanical pencils, some staplers, and certain office clips.
    • 특징: Compact, lightweight, and flexible.
  4. 평평한 스프링
    • Function: Store and release energy in flat, thin designs.
    • Applications: Clipboard clips, binder mechanisms, and lever-action stationery.
    • 특징: Simple design, ideal for tight spaces.

Key Stationery Items with Springs

  1. Ballpoint Pens
    • 스프링 유형: 압축 스프링.
    • Function: Push-button or twist mechanisms rely on springs to extend and retract the pen tip.
    • Importance: Ensures smooth and reliable operation for repeated use.
  2. Staplers
    • 스프링 유형: Compression or extension springs.
    • Function: Springs provide the force to load staples and return the stapler arm to its original position after use.
    • Importance: Critical for consistent and efficient stapling.
  3. Mechanical Pencils
    • 스프링 유형: Extension springs.
    • Function: Control the lead advancement mechanism and hold the lead in place.
    • Importance: Ensures precision and durability.
  4. Binder Clips
    • 스프링 유형: Torsion springs.
    • Function: Provide clamping force to hold papers together.
    • Importance: Compact and reliable for various paper thicknesses.
  5. Scissors
    • 스프링 유형: Torsion springs or flat springs.
    • Function: Assist in opening the blades after each cut.
    • Importance: Enhances efficiency and reduces hand fatigue.
  6. Clipboards
    • 스프링 유형: Flat or compression springs.
    • Function: Provide tension for the clip mechanism to hold paper securely.
    • Importance: Reliable performance in holding documents in place.
  7. Hole Punches
    • 스프링 유형: Compression or torsion springs.
    • Function: Return the punching mechanism to its starting position after creating holes.
    • Importance: Ensures smooth and consistent operation.

Materials Used for Springs in Stationery

  1. 스테인레스 스틸
    • Advantages: Corrosion-resistant, 튼튼한, and suitable for frequent use.
    • Applications: High-quality stationery like scissors and staplers.
  2. 탄소강
    • Advantages: Strong and cost-effective.
    • Applications: Common in everyday stationery items like pens and binder clips.
  3. Phosphor Bronze
    • Advantages: Excellent conductivity and flexibility.
    • Applications: Specialty items requiring precision.
  4. Plastic Springs
    • Advantages: Lightweight and rust-free.
    • Applications: Budget-friendly stationery products.
